服务器1核2g和2核4g选择哪个?

在选择服务器配置时,1核2G(1个CPU核心、2GB内存)和2核4G(2个CPU核心、4GB内存)之间的决策应基于你的具体需求。以下是详细的对比分析和建议:


1. 性能对比

项目 1核2G 2核4G
CPU性能 单核处理能力有限,适合轻量任务 双核并行处理,多线程性能更强
内存容量 2GB内存,应对简单应用足够 4GB内存,支持更高并发或复杂程序
适用场景 静态网站、小型博客、低频API 动态网站、中等流量应用、开发环境

2. 关键因素分析

(1) 应用类型

  • 静态内容(如HTML页面、图片)
    1核2G通常足够,因为静态文件对CPU和内存的消耗较低。
  • 动态应用(如PHP、Node.js后端、数据库)
    2核4G更合适,动态逻辑处理需要更多计算资源和内存。

2) 并发访问量

  • 低并发(每日百级访问量)
    1核2G可满足需求。
  • 中高并发(千级以上访问量)
    2核4G能避免因资源不足导致的卡顿或崩溃。

(3) 数据库与缓存

  • 若需运行MySQL、Redis等服务,2核4G是最低推荐配置,尤其是数据库对内存敏感。

(4) 成本考量

  • 1核2G价格更低(例如云厂商低价套餐),适合预算有限且需求简单的场景。

3. 典型场景推荐

场景 推荐配置 原因说明
个人博客/展示型网站 1核2G 内容固定,访客少,无需复杂计算
开发测试环境 2核4G 多服务并行(如Web+DB),避免资源争抢
小型电商平台(初期) 2核4G 动态交互较多,需处理订单、库存等逻辑
轻量级API服务 2核4G 高并发请求下,多核提升响应速度

4. 扩展性建议

  • 短期使用或验证需求:选择1核2G降低成本,后续按需升级。
  • 长期稳定部署:直接选2核4G,避免频繁迁移数据(部分云平台免费升级)。

总结

  • 优先选2核4G:除非明确需求极低(如仅托管静态页),否则双核四内存是更通用的选择。
  • 例外情况:若服务商提供超低成本方案(如每月10元内),且你确定负载极低,可选1核2G。

最终建议:对于大多数入门级应用场景(如中小型网站、开发测试),2核4G的性价比更高,能提供更好的性能冗余和扩展空间。

未经允许不得转载:CLOUD技术博 » 服务器1核2g和2核4g选择哪个?